Why Is Book Proofreading Important?
A book represents an author's knowledge, creativity, and dedication. Even a few noticeable mistakes can distract readers and reduce their confidence in the content. Proofreading provides a final quality check before a manuscript reaches publishers, agents, or readers.
Professional proofreaders examine the manuscript carefully to find errors in grammar, spelling, punctuation, capitalization, word usage, and sentence construction. They can also identify inconsistencies in names, dates, headings, terminology, and formatting. This detailed review helps ensure that the final manuscript is clear, consistent, and easy to read.
What Does Professional Book Proofreading Include?
Book proofreading involves much more than simply checking spelling. A professional proofreader reviews different elements of a manuscript to ensure that it meets high editorial standards.
Common proofreading tasks include:
- Correcting grammar, spelling, and punctuation errors
- Identifying typing and formatting mistakes
- Improving sentence clarity where necessary
- Checking capitalization and word usage
- Ensuring consistency in names, terms, and headings
- Reviewing quotation marks, hyphens, and apostrophes
- Checking chapter titles and page elements
- Identifying repeated or missing words
- Reviewing formatting consistency throughout the manuscript
The goal is to preserve the author's unique voice while removing errors that could negatively affect the reading experience.
Benefits of Hiring a Professional Proofreader
One of the biggest benefits of professional proofreading is an improved reading experience. When readers do not have to stop because of grammatical or typographical errors, they can focus entirely on the author's message and story.
Professional proofreading can also save authors time. After spending months or even years writing a book, it can be difficult to notice mistakes in your own work. Familiarity with the text can cause writers to read what they intended to write rather than what is actually on the page. A fresh pair of professional eyes can identify issues that the author may have overlooked.
Another important advantage is credibility. A clean, professionally presented manuscript demonstrates attention to detail and professionalism. This is particularly important for authors who plan to submit their work to publishers, literary agents, or professional organizations.
Proofreading for Different Types of Books
Every type of book has different proofreading requirements. Fiction writers may need assistance with dialogue punctuation, character names, chapter consistency, and narrative details. Nonfiction authors often require careful checks of facts, terminology, headings, references, and formatting.
Memoirs, biographies, business books, self-help guides, children's books, and academic publications can also benefit from specialized proofreading. An experienced proofreader understands that the objective is not to rewrite the author's work but to make sure the existing content is accurate, consistent, and polished.
